How to get from Kettering to Ashburn by bus and metro?
By bus and metro
To get from Kettering to Ashburn in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, take the C29 bus from Md 193+Chesterton Dr station to Addison Rd Station station. Next, take the METRORAIL SILVER LINE metro from Addison Road Metro Station station to Loudoun Gateway Metrorail Station station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 55 min. The ride fare is $8.00.
